Anthropic Launches Opus 4.7 AI Model, Focusing on Coding, Visual Tasks, and Cybersecurity Guardrails
Anthropic has released Claude Opus 4.7, an updated large language model that it says outperforms its predecessor on software engineering tasks, image analysis, and multi-step autonomous work.
